VIP Completions buys Dassault Falcon 2000


Aircraft completions and refurbishment company VIP Completions has acquired a Dassault Falcon 2000 as a demonstration aircraft.

The firm will showcase its recently completed refurbishment on the aircraft which includes design and cabin management system (CMS) upgrades.

VIP has installed ten custom-designed leather seats, grained oak woodwork, a custom bar area adjacent to the galley and open to the cabin, a custom-designed lavatory countertop designed with single-slab stone effect and a new white and silver exterior colour scheme.

New dynamic lighting has been installed in the cabin alongside upgraded high definition monitors, while an on-board Plex media server provides increased content options. VIP has embedded Crestron touch panels in each seat location and in the galley for CMS control and a custom ALTO audio system calibrated for the cabin for better sound quality.

“Owning our own business jet is the perfect way to demonstrate what we do,” said Ben Shirazi, president, VIP Completions. “The Falcon 2000 is an excellent aircraft and an ideal platform four our team to display their creativity and talent.”

The jet will be based at VIP’s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ood International Airport facility.
